How much does a new furnace cost in Redwood City

A new furnace installation in Redwood City typically ranges from $7,500 to $12,000 depending on efficiency level, brand, and installation complexity. High-efficiency models (95%+ AFUE) cost more upfront but save significantly on energy bills.

What size furnace do I need for my home?

Furnace sizing depends on your home's square footage, insulation, windows, and local climate. We perform Manual J load calculations to determine the exact BTU capacity needed. Oversized or undersized furnaces waste energy and reduce comfort. How long does furnace installation take?

Most furnace replacements are completed in one day (4-8 hours). New installations requiring ductwork modifications may take 1-2 days. Why Choose Professional Furnace Installation in Redwood City?

Redwood City's warm and sunny Peninsula character shortens the heating season relative to more coastal Peninsula cities, but a genuine November through March heating demand still makes furnace quality worth investing in. Emerald Hills, Farm Hill, and Redwood Shores homeowners replacing aging systems should size for Redwood City's actual heating load rather than over-sizing for a colder climate — correctly-sized equipment delivers better temperature distribution and efficiency than oversized equipment that short-cycles.

Emerald Hills and Farm Hill hillside properties have the standard elevation and slope-related installation challenges. Redwood Shores' planned-community construction from the 1980s has ductwork now 35 to 40 years old that benefits from integrity testing before new equipment is installed — catching the significant leakage points that reduce new equipment's efficiency from day one. Downtown Redwood City's older housing has more varied conditions. For Redwood City: two-stage 96% AFUE condensing furnaces with variable-speed blowers are the standard recommendation. The efficiency gains over older 80% AFUE single-stage equipment recover the premium cost within five to seven years through Redwood City's moderate but genuine heating season.

High-Efficiency Gas Furnaces

Modern gas furnaces achieve up to 98% AFUE efficiency, meaning 98 cents of every energy dollar goes directly to heating your Redwood City home. Variable-speed models provide consistent comfort with quiet operation.

  • Up to 98% AFUE efficiency ratings
  • Variable-speed blower options
  • Two-stage heating for comfort
  • Quiet operation technology

Dual-Fuel System Installation

Pair your new furnace with a heat pump for the ultimate in efficiency. The system automatically switches between gas and electric based on outdoor temperature for optimal savings.

  • Maximum efficiency in all weather
  • Automatic fuel switching
  • Lower utility bills
  • Reduced environmental impact
